Output 881ef5feff6d12a21214903916450fac2dbc66c721024ea2bc0a6b69da8699e5:7

value
1092931
script pubkey
OP_0 OP_PUSHBYTES_20 dbd2cf0224efd37a7dd2942875fd4c5739eeb5ad
address
bc1qm0fv7q3yalfh5lwjjs58tl2v2uu7adddzxp4wz
transaction
881ef5feff6d12a21214903916450fac2dbc66c721024ea2bc0a6b69da8699e5
spent
true